I was there on Sunday for the first time and was really impressed. Nice fruit and veg at decent prices (with knowledgeable growers selling themselves, not weekend staff), and got some lovely ham and a brace of partridge. Cheap as well. And reasonably quiet which is more than you can say for Borough Market. Handy to nip up and get your shopping, but not a "destination" day out like Borough.
I'm lucky I have no valuables to get lost, so feel free to wander the scary streets of Peckham whenever I please and I like the fact that if I buy from a producer in the Peckham Farmers Market (which I haven't done for a little while - too broke) it's about 30% less than when the same producer sells the same goods in Borough, Victoria or other farmer's markets.
